Terry Foster
Terry Foster is a celebrated figure in Michigan sports broadcasting and journalism. A former president of the Detroit Sports Media Association (2022-2023), Foster has built an impressive career through his passion for storytelling and sports.

Born and raised in Detroit, Foster graduated from Detroit Cass Technical High School before earning his degree from Central Michigan University. He launched his journalism career at the Grand Rapids Press and gained widespread recognition through his work at the Detroit Free Press and The Detroit News. His roles included covering the Detroit Pistons, the NBA, and serving as a columnist.

Foster’s distinguished career has seen him cover some of the biggest events in sports, including Super Bowls, World Series, NBA championships and Olympics. In addition to his professional achievements, he gives back to the community by mentoring students through the Detroit Police Athletic League, focusing on podcasting, radio, and sports journalism.

A familiar voice on Detroit radio, Foster hosted sports talk shows on WDFN-AM 1130 from 1996 to 2002 and he co-hosted the immensely popular “Valenti and Foster Show” WXYT-1270 AM and 97.1 FM The Ticket from 2003 to 2017.

In addition to his broadcasting career, Foster is an accomplished author, having penned 100 Things Tiger Fans Should Know and Do Before They Die and co-authored The Great Detroit Sports Debate with fellow Detroit sports writer Drew Sharp.

Matt Broder
Matt Broder is an emerging sports media personality in Detroit, bringing a unique perspective to his analysis as both a Detroit native and former professional athlete. A standout pitcher at Cranbrook High School, Broder was named Michigan High School Athlete of the Year following his senior season. His talent on the mound led him to the University of Michigan, where he excelled as a left-handed pitcher before continuing his baseball career professionally in Germany.

During his time at Michigan, Broder took on a leadership role as the University’s Student-Athlete Representative to the Big Ten Conference. In this position, he was instrumental in fostering dialogue around key issues, including college athletes earning compensation, which helped pave the way for the NCAA’s decision to allow student-athletes to benefit from their Name, Image, and Likeness (NIL).

Since joining Woodward Sports Network in 2022, Broder has served as a Beat Writer and Reporter, covering both the Detroit Lions and Detroit Tigers.
